Provide expert clinical pharmacy services in an inpatient hospital setting, ensuring patients receive appropriate medication therapy that aligns with established healthcare standards and protocols. This travel opportunity requires a licensed pharmacist to utilize clinical judgment, resolve drug-related issues, and support pharmaceutical care within a dynamic medical center environ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Deliver comprehensive pharmacy services to inpatients in medical-surgical and critical care units.
- Identify, resolve, and prevent medication-related problems in collaboration with healthcare teams.
- Comply with hospital, state, and federal regulations governing pharmacy practice.
- Utilize pharmacy information systems and computer programs for medication management.
- Maintain accurate documentation and support safe medication distribution processes.
Qualifications and Experience:
- Current California Registered Pharmacist license in good standing.
- Minimum of one year hospital experience in an inpatient, decentralized pharmacy setting.
- Proficient with pharmacy software applications and Windows operating system.
- Strong clinical judgment and application of drug knowledge to patient care.
- Ability to adapt in a fast-paced hospital environment and work effectively within interprofessional teams.
Location:
- Chico, California (travel position)
- At a renowned medical center emphasizing high-quality inpatient care.
Additional Information:
- This facility requires all agency staff to be W-2 employees of their respective agencies.
- Flexibility to float between Medical/Surgical and Critical Care units as needed.
